I'd like to raise £150 so the research centre could buy a vital piece of kit- a tissue culture incubator- which makes it possible to study brain cancer cells' responses to different treatment. More importantly I'd love to exceed this target and raise even more! Why?

 In the UK, 10 children are diagnosed with a brain
tumour each week.
• 7 out of 10 children will now survive the disease –
more than ever before.
• Yet brain tumours remain the biggest cancer killer of
children and young adults.
• Two thirds of those who do survive are often left
with disabilities – life-long damage caused by both
the tumour itself and the intensive treatments
required to save their young lives
• Brain tumour research receives less than 1% of the
UK's cancer research funding.
